How much do amazon customer service j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 6, 2026, the average hourly pay for amazon customer service in Ohio is $17.87,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.62 and $19.90 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the typical challenges faced by Amazon Customer Service representatives, and how are they supported in overcoming them?

Amazon Customer Service representatives often encounter high call volumes, a diverse range of customer inquiries, and the need to quickly adapt to new policies or procedures. To help manage these challenges, Amazon provides comprehensive training, ongoing coaching, and access to a robust knowledge base. Team leads and supervisors are available for guidance, and representatives are encouraged to collaborate with colleagues for problem-solving. This supportive environment ensures customer service agents have the tools and resources needed to deliver prompt, accurate, and friendly service even under pressure.

How do I get an Amazon customer service job?

To get an Amazon customer service job, you can apply online through Amazon's careers website, where they list available customer service positions. Candidates typically need good communication skills, basic computer knowledge, and may undergo an interview process that assesses problem-solving abilities. Some roles may require a high school diploma or equivalent and the ability to work flexible hours.

What is an Amazon Customer Service?

An Amazon Customer Service job involves assisting customers with inquiries, orders, returns, and troubleshooting issues through phone, chat, or email. Representatives aim to provide efficient and friendly support while ensuring customer satisfaction. The role requires strong communication skills, problem-solving abilities, and familiarity with Amazon's policies and systems. Employees often work in call centers or remotely, depending on the position.
